Finding the Right 55+ Community in Beaumont & Banning — Without Getting Lost in the Options
There are five major 55+ communities in the Beaumont and Banning area, and they are not interchangeable. Amenities, HOA fees, price points, resale patterns, and the everyday culture of each community vary more than most buyers expect. Four Seasons at Beaumont
Four Seasons is the community most buyers ask about first, and for good reason. The resort-style amenities and the packed social calendar make it the most active 55+ community in the area, which keeps demand high and tends to support resale values. Altis at Beaumont
Altis is the newer option, with modern floor plans and high-end finishes that appeal to buyers who want something current. It is a strong fit if you like the idea of a newer home but would rather buy into an established community than take on the uncertainty of brand-new construction. Solera at Oak Valley Greens

Sun Lakes Country Club — Banning
Just a few minutes east in Banning, Sun Lakes is an established golf community that consistently offers excellent value. It pairs strong amenities and golf with a real sense of community character, often at a lower entry point than comparable communities in Beaumont. Serrano Del Vista — Banning
Not everyone in this stage of life wants an age-restricted community, and Serrano Del Vista in Banning is worth knowing about for exactly that reason. It is an all-ages neighborhood with a quieter setting and strong value, which makes it a good alternative for buyers who want the area and the price point without the 55+ restrictions.
